When you open an embedded Excel object, it will have a border with handles for resizing. See attached pic, with three of the six handles marked. Dragging those handles in/out will contract/expand the visible sheet by one row/column at a time.
Obviously, if someone has Word zoomed in too much to show the handles, they might have to scroll around or reduce the zoom to find them. Beyond that, you'll need to be more descriptive than merely saying it's "an absolute nightmare".
